Wearable Tech Data: Privacy, Security, and UX
Wearable devices collect many data points every day. From steps and heart rate to GPS location and sleep patterns, this data can reveal a lot about a person. It can fuel helpful insights, personalized coaching, and safer, healthier routines. At the same time, it raises privacy and security questions that users and developers should address.
Data privacy in wearables Most wearables send data to companion apps and cloud services. When you pair a device, you often share more than fitness numbers: location, routines, and even device health. Review what is collected, where it goes, and who can see it. Use opt-in settings for sharing and limit integration with third-party apps you do not trust.
Security risks and defenses Data travels over Bluetooth and the internet. If encryption is weak or keys are poorly stored, attackers can access sensitive information. Common issues include weak passwords, unencrypted backups, and insecure APIs. Defenses include strong device authentication, encryption in transit and at rest, regular firmware updates, and strict access controls. Users should enable two-factor authentication where available and keep devices up to date.
UX and privacy by design Good UX makes privacy easy. Clear consent prompts, simple dashboards to review data sharing, and visible controls for data deletion help users feel confident. Designers should minimize data collection by default, explain why data is needed, and provide easy ways to opt out of non-essential sharing. When privacy is integrated into the product, it feels natural rather than an afterthought.
Practical tips for users
- Review app permissions and limit location or telemetry when not needed
- Enable two-factor authentication and use strong, unique passwords
- Update firmware and app software promptly
- Prefer devices with transparent privacy policies and clear data controls
- Periodically export and delete old data if you wish
- Check how data is shared with family, doctors, or insurers
What developers should consider
- Adopt privacy by design from the start
- Minimize data collection and use data only for defined purposes
- Build strong authentication and encrypted communication
- Provide clear privacy settings and in-app privacy notices
- Regularly test security and fix vulnerabilities
